Planetary boundaries - Stockholm Resilience Centre

WebDec 15, 2016 · Impacts on the environment from human activities are now threatening to exceed thresholds for central Earth System processes, potentially moving the Earth System out of the Holocene state. To avoid such consequences, the concept of Planetary Boundaries was defined in 2009, and updated in 2015, for a number of processes which …

WebFeb 13, 2015 · The planetary boundaries framework defines a safe operating space for humanity based on the intrinsic biophysical processes that regulate the stability of the Earth system. Here, we revise and update the planetary boundary framework, with a focus on the underpinning biophysical science, based on targeted input from expert research …

Web16 January 2015 External Press Release Share the article According to an international team of researchers, four of nine planetary boundaries have now been crossed as a result of human activity. These are: climate change loss of biosphere integrity land-system change altered biogeochemical cycles (phosphorus and nitrogen).
